Former members of Flagship Studios joined the Turbine

Two former staff members joined the Flagship Studios Turbine, says GameSpot, referring to an official company statement. Developers Dave Brevik (Dave Brevik) and Jeff Lind (Jeff Lind) previously held management positions at the studio Flagship. Now, will work in the new studio, which the company Turbine opened in California.

Dave Brevik was promoted to creative director, and Jeff Lind took over as technical director. Manage the new studio will be Matt McKnight (Matt McKnight), was previously president and executive director of Sniper Studios. While it is not known what projects will work these developers.

Turbine Company was founded in the mid-nineties. She specializes in creating multiplayer online projects. In particular, developers Turbine have worked on such projects as Asheron's Call, Dungeons & Dragons Online, as well as The Lord of the Rings Online.

Studio Flagship, made the game Hellgate: London, was founded in 2003, from Blizzard Entertainment. In June this year, has learned that company employees began to leave, but after a while the developers have closed beta testing a new MMORPG called Mythos. In August, one of the founders of Flagship Studios Max Schafer (Max Schaefer) announced that the company has virtually ceased to exist.
